- PublicaciónAcceso abiertoAnálisis descriptivo de las diferentes situaciones que afectan la convivencia escolar y el desarrollo de las competencias ciudadanas para la resolución de conflictos en el Colegio la Sagrada Familia del Municipio de Fundación, Magdalena(2016) Pérez Bedoya, Luisa Marley; Cely Niño, Nelly Rocío; Vargas Martínez, Álvaro de Jesús; Henao Hernández, Ángela MaríaCoexistence means living with others within a framework of social relations and the use of codes and subjective assessment in a particular social context. School settings have changed. Harassment and intimidation that students face today are different from those School population lived five or ten years ago. Therefore, it is strictly necessary to identify the factors that affect school life so that appropriate training and prevention plans can be designed. It is very common nowadays to hear and talk about peer harassment or bullying. This second term comes from the English word which means “thug”. The term means abuse of power by a student against another who becomes a victim. The attacker is also supported by a group. The whole situation includes violent behaviors such as teasing, threats, intimidation, physical assaults, insults, isolation, among others. Peer harassment, is characterized by repetitive, ie, it is maintained over time (Montañés et al., 2009). Violence is considered behavior that affects a human being in its essence both physically and mentally. Violent acts affect the integrity, rights, freedom and morality of the individual. Episodes of violence occur in specific areas and educational contexts are one of them. This research project is a part of the line of educational management Esined research group, which aims to analyze the factors that may affect student behavior in school life. The population analysis was conducted using data collection instruments, interviews, observation, role play and appreciations and details of the participants.

- PublicaciónAcceso abiertoComprensión de la relación que establecen los profesores, estudiantes y enfermeros asistenciales de la Escuela de Enfermería de la Universidad del Valle, entre la teoría y praxis en la formación de profesionales de enfermería(Universidad de San Buenaventura Cali, 2019) Piedrahita Sandoval, Laura Elvira; Rosero Prado, Ana LucíaIt is evident the weak articulation existing between theory and practice in nursing, which leads to a lack of correspondence between the training received by professional nurses and the activities (that) they carry out in health services. The above is an issue that has not yet been investigated in depth; for this reason, we intend to understand the relationship established between theory and practice in students, professors and the nursing staff of the Nursing School at Universidad del Valle, during the training process of nursing professionals. As a method of study, it was chosen a hermeneutic epistemological position from the qualitative paradigm; and within this, by the critical approach. There were used the socio-demographic questionnaire, focus groups and interviews, which were applied to 34 participants. The information analysis was made from the process of hermeneutical understanding, in which there were identified aspects that act as axes in relation to the ideas, the narrated experiences, and the aspects that intervene in the theory and praxis relationship, which allowed to establish the emerging categories. These categories revolve around three thematic areas: between the discourse of the classroom and the reality of our context; between discourse and the practice of care: care as a pedagogical act; and between discourse and the loss of professional role.

Educación y desplazamiento forzado: una mirada desde el Distrito de Aguablanca, Cali, Colombia(Universidad de San Buenaventura - Cali, 2013-07) Lasso Toro, PatriciaEl presente artículo identifica las circunstancias que afectan la población en situación de desplazamiento cuando ingresan al sistema escolar en el Distrito de Aguablanca (DAB) en la ciudad de Cali; el estudio se soporta por medio de la investigación acción participación (IAP). Durante la primera fase exploratoria del estudio se llevaron a cabo ocho sesiones de grupos focales con agentes educativos locales y se hizo observación participante en una institución educativa oficial de la ciudad. También se trabajó en mesas redondas con representantes del sistema educativo y una ONG local. Se halló que, pese a algunos esfuerzos, no es clara para las instituciones educativas la manera de atender adecuadamente a los estudiantes en situación de desplazamiento forzado. Hay un desconocimiento frente a los derechos, los aspectos psicosociales, la asistencia y a la atención en el ámbito escolar de los desplazados. Se propone llevar a cabo procesos continuos y sostenidos de formación con las instituciones educativas que faciliten la inclusión escolar de dicha población e identificar situaciones de traumatismo, asuntos de identidad cultural e interacción con el sistema educativo.
